Amazon Prime is betting huge on even regional languages

Subbu Palaniappan - Amazon Prime
Subbu Palaniappan – Amazon Prime

Subbu Palaniappan, the head of the member growth and engagement at Amazon Prime in India, has declared that the company is ready to recognize the immense level of potential in bringing the users a wide array of regional content that would also include Amazon’s original programs.

Sensing the demand of strong adoption of multiple regional contents including Malayalam movies and music by users, Amazon Prime is now betting high on the regional selections on its streaming platform. The e-commerce company’s head of Amazon has cleared their intentions on the same.

During an interaction session with media in Kochi, Subbu Palaniappan, mentioned that the company recognizes immense potential in bringing a wide array of exciting regional content including the original content for the users.

He further said, “The entertainment industry in Kerala is great and there is good content. We are seeing strong adoption of Malayalam movies even by a non-Kerala audience. In general, southern languages have seen strong adoption. Therefore, we are focusing on original content in regional languages.”

Last week, Lucifer was the first Malayalam film to earn Rs 200 crores at the box office which began its streaming on Amazon Prime Video within 50 days of its release. The Mohanlal-starrer, directed by actor Prithviraj Sukumaran went as the highest-grossing Malayalam film ever.
